Transaction 978c7a71592a9b4a689ff43b07d03b5dce9081e803f5bda98cd146567008e091

1 Input
2 Outputs
  • 978c7a71592a9b4a689ff43b07d03b5dce9081e803f5bda98cd146567008e091:0
  • value  265842
    address  1FWWc7y5GKbSZENaayxHJRcyRNYRnoPsZ9
  • 978c7a71592a9b4a689ff43b07d03b5dce9081e803f5bda98cd146567008e091:1
  • value  130116
    address  388d2WJGCUvWB4CvTiTrWrg329H3HhR9i6